Envirotech

8443 Caratoke Hwy Ste 1
Powells Point, NC 27966

Envirotech, located in Powells Point, NC, is currently facing a temporary disruption as their domain is pending renewal or has expired. This situation highlights their commitment to maintaining an online presence while managing logistical challenges.

The company specializes in environmental technology solutions, although specific services are not detailed at this time. Interested parties may want to reach out to their domain provider for further clarification on the status of their online accessibility.

Generated from the website

Own this business?
See a problem?